'Seasons 4' To Be Motif
"The Aquiana swim show this year should be twice as good as last year's show," said Miss Dawn Butler, sponsor, with a smile. The reason? Twice as many girls are in the club!

"Seasons 4" is the theme of the 1963 Aquiana swim show to be given November 1 and 2.

To carry out this motif, the choraliers will be on hand to sing songs from the seasons and holidays. Rick Schultz '65, and Cindy Schorr '65, will do a repeat of their swimming duet which was so popular in last year's show.

Also highlighting the show will be two solos by Ginger Knudsen '65, and Arline Boyer '64.
One of the most striking of the 18 numbers should be a swimming act set to "Battle Hymn of the Republic." A shadow duet and a holiday number with all 32 swimmers lighted like Christmas trees will be featured. "How we manage to light up the swimmers in the water is a secret," said Miss Butler. "Why don't you come to the show and find out?"

From the enthusiastic response last year, this show should again be a sell out. Everyone is invited to attend. The show will be in the Maine West pool and will cost 75 cents per ticket.
